]> git.rm.cloudns.org Git - xonotic/darkplaces.git/commit
removed NULL checks for PRVM_EDICTFIELDVALUE/GLOBALFIELDVALUE
authorhavoc <havoc@d7cf8633-e32d-0410-b094-e92efae38249>
Sun, 8 May 2011 18:34:47 +0000 (18:34 +0000)
committerRudolf Polzer <divVerent@xonotic.org>
Mon, 9 May 2011 08:50:14 +0000 (10:50 +0200)
commitfb16752917bfc0848b73a1443892735956a56b48
tree385118205a194597dd1df711356c7fcfe532d6c4
parent7c1a7e5e1a2e8d8db4a93f15471e465e39fa86ab
removed NULL checks for PRVM_EDICTFIELDVALUE/GLOBALFIELDVALUE
added PRVM_EDICTFIELDFLOAT/VECTOR/STRING/EDICT/FUNCTION variants
added PRVM_GLOBALFIELDFLOAT/VECTOR/STRING/EDICT/FUNCTION variants
this should improve performance slightly, and make code audits easier
updated required fields lists, added required globals lists

git-svn-id: svn://svn.icculus.org/twilight/trunk/darkplaces@11128 d7cf8633-e32d-0410-b094-e92efae38249
::stable-branch::merge=9e0b57e36ca8bb835c2f49901b4493b1f3b5625a
20 files changed:
cl_collision.c
clvm_cmds.c
csprogs.c
cvar.c
host_cmd.c
mvm_cmds.c
pr_comp.h
progsvm.h
protocol.c
prvm_cmds.c
prvm_edict.c
prvm_exec.c
prvm_execprogram.h
sv_demo.c
sv_main.c
sv_phys.c
sv_user.c
svvm_cmds.c
todo
world.c